Salesforce.org Summit Awards Honor Excellence in Education

At the 6th Annual Higher Ed Summit, among the stellar plenary speakers, Salesforce.org honored trailblazers in higher education at the Summit Awards. The Saleforce.org Summit Awards are a celebration of community and innovation, with award winners voted on on the Power of Us Hub. This year, we had nearly 1,000 community members vote on the winners! Congratulations to all of our nominees. Now let’s meet this year’s winners!
Excellence in Student Success Award: UMass Lowell
The Excellence in Student Success Award recognizes a college or university that is using Salesforce to blaze new trails to student success.
UMass Lowell demonstrates excellent student success outcomes through a campus-wide CRM strategy and their Solution Center. Retention and graduation rates have improved dramatically through their use of Salesforce. Currently, there are 250 Salesforce users across 10+ departments focused on student success.
Excellence in Operational Efficiency Award: Florida International University, Enrollment Management & Services
The Excellence in Operational Efficiency Award recognizes a college or university that is using Salesforce to streamline processes and maximize adoption in one or more areas of the campus.
Florida International University uses data collected from case generations to decrease calls, call times, and visits to their OneStop. They have also successfully improved their process and communication strategy with Salesforce. Since FIU went live in Oct 2015, they have supported over 638,000 cases.
The Dave Perry Overall Excellence in Innovation Award: Indiana University, UITS
The Excellence in Innovation Award recognizes a college or university that is using Salesforce to fuel innovation in recruiting, student success, advancement, marketing, community and/or engagement.
Indiana University is a pioneer in embracing the Connected Campus vision. They have successfully implemented Marketing Cloud enterprise-wide with 300 business units sending email campaigns with sophisticated journeys. Currently, Indiana University is sending approximately 40 million emails annually. They will be adding SMS and live message in 2018. Seven of nine campus locations have standardized on a custom built Recruitment and Admissions solution that is integrated to Marketing Cloud and their SIS.
This award holds a special meaning for our larger Ohana as it is named for Dave Perry, a Salesforce.org employee who passed away in 2017. Dave was a technical architect who made significant contributions to the development of Higher Education Data Architecture (HEDA) and to the Salesforce higher ed community.
